IFS NEUTRAL MARITIME SERVICE processed 320 shipments in Q1 2026 across 13 suppliers and 8 countries. Panama was the largest source market, representing 7.2% of total shipment volume. The importer's top supplier PIER17 PANAMA (Panama) drove 18 shipments, while a Colombia-based entity of the same operator contributed 15 shipments. HS Chapter 84 (machinery and mechanical appliances) dominated the sourcing profile, with secondary activity in miscellaneous manufactured goods and plastics.

IFS NEUTRAL MARITIME SERVICE recorded zero sanctions watchlist matches and zero suppliers with documented forced-labor exposure under UFLPA frameworks. The importer's tier-2 and tier-3 extended supply chain encompassed 24 and 317 entities respectively, with no flagged regulatory concerns.
